London and Rome Film Festivals

Great news,

'In Prison My Whole Life' has been accepted to have it's worldwide premiere in the 51st BFI Film Festival and the Rome Film Festival in Italy.

The film will premier on the same night on Thursday, October 25th. Marc Evans, the films director will be presenting the film in Italy, while myself, Colin and Livia Firth, Nicola Giuggiolli, Katie and numerous others involved in the project will be in London.

For the London film festival, the film will be shown at the Odeon Leicester Square at 6.30pm on the 25th of October for it's official world premiere. It will then have a second screening at the BFI Southbank Studio on the 26th of October at 7.30pm. On the 28th of October at 2.15pm we will have a third screening as part of the festival at the Ritzy Cinema in Brixton with a Q & A session with myself and Marc Evans after the film.
